A 20 feet container, referring to its length, is a standard intermodal container used for carrying products and products. It is generally constructed from steel, offering durability and strength to endure extreme ecological conditions during transit. The 20-foot container is also called a TEU (Twenty-foot Equivalent Unit) and is one of the most typical sizes discovered in worldwide shipping.
2. Specs of a 20 Feet Container
Understanding the specs of a 20 feet container is important for determining its viability for numerous shipping needs. Below is an in-depth table detailing the dimensions and weight abilities of a standard 20 feet container.
SpecificationStandard ContainerExternal Length20 feet (6.058 meters)External Width8 feet (2.438 meters)External Height8.5 feet (2.591 meters)Internal Length19.4 feet (5.898 meters)Internal Width7.7 feet (2.352 meters)Internal Height7.9 feet (2.392 meters)Max Payload CapacityApprox. 28,200 pounds (12,700 kg)Tare WeightApproximate. 4,850 pounds (2,200 kg)
These dimensions can a little differ depending on the producer and specific design functions, particularly in specialized containers.
3. Kinds of 20 Feet Containers
20 feet containers come in different types to accommodate various shipping needs. They consist of:
Standard Dry Container: The most common type, perfect for general cargo.Reefer Container: A cooled container created for perishable products.Open Top Container: Suitable for extra-large freight that can not fit through basic doors.Flat Rack Container: Used for heavy or large cargo, providing an open structure.High Cube Container: Offers additional height compared to a standard container for additional capability.4.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: What is the optimum weight a 20 feet container can hold?A: The maximum payload capacity of a standard 20 feet container is around 28,200 pounds( 12,700 kg), though this can vary based upon specific container types. Q2: Can a 20 feet container
be carried by various modes of transportation?A: Yes, 20 feet containers are designed to be intermodal,
suggesting they can be transferred by truck, train, and ship. Q3: Are there various kinds of 20 feet containers available?A: Yes, thereare numerous types, consisting of standard dry containers
, reefer containers, open-top containers, flat rack containers, and high cube containers. Q4: How much does a 20 feet container cost?A: The Price Of A 20ft Shipping Container of a new 20 feet container normally varies from ₤ 2,000 to
₤ 4,000, depending upon the type and condition. Utilized containers can be significantly cheaper. Q5: What are the advantages of utilizing a high cube container over a basic container?A: High
cube containers use additional height, permitting more freight capability, making them useful for shipping taller items.
